Edward Allen
Shields
December 1, 1956 – February 26, 2025
Funeral services for Edward Allen "Root" Shields Jr., 68, of Fort Thompson, SD will be 1:00 p.m., Tuesday, March 4, 2025 at Fort Thompson Tribal Hall in Fort Thompson, SD with burial in the Conkicaska Presbyterian Cemetery at Fort Thompson, SD. Wake services will be 7:00 p.m. Monday at the Fort Thompson Tribal Hall in Fort Thompson, SD.
Anyone wishing to follow, the procession will leave at 3:00 p.m. on Monday from the funeral home.
Edward Allen Shields Jr. "Root" was born December 1, 1956 to Edward Allen and Alice (Eagle) Shields Sr. He attended school at Chamberlain, Pierre, Fort Pierre, and then Crow Creek High School where he graduated in May of 1975. He enlisted in the U.S. Army and served for time. He attended Haskell College for a year.
Allen met Marilyn Felicia in 1977 and to this union five children were born Allen Glenn Shields, Rhiannon Ronita Shields, Lynette Brooke Shields, Calvin James "CJ" Shields, and Madeline Alyce Shields.
He later met Jamie Crazy Bull and to this union two children were born Tina Kay and Melina Allen Shields.
Allen worked at Fort Thompson Police Department as janitor and dispatch, at Crow Creek High School as dorm attendant, at Crow Creek Housing Authority in maintenance, and most recently for Crow Creek Sioux Tribe as janitor and maintenance for many years.
Allen was a kind ambitious man who loved life and his family. He enjoyed cooking, listening to music and fishing. He had a good sense of humor and was always joking and teasing around. He was sort of a "jack of all trades" helping others out, fixing things whether household or cars. His famous saying was always "I Macgyvered it"
Allen passed away February 26, 2025 at Highmore Healthcare in Highmore, SD at the age of 68 years. Gratefully sharing his life are his children Glenn, Rhiannon, Lynette, and Maddie all of Fort Thompson, Tina Eagle Butte, SD and Melina of Presho, SD; 17 grandchildren Brennan Lewis WM, Shawna Rae Shields, Glenn "Chris" Shields, Danny Ray Sazue Sr., Jacob Scott Sazue, Felicity Lynn Shields, Michael James Farmer Jr., Latisha Alsephine Shields, Harlee Adrianna Hawk, Cassandra JoAnne Shields, Bianca Doniyah Faith Shields, Amerie Elianna Shields, Caprice Julianne Shields, Maliyah Larayah Shields, Alexander Dre Miller, Marissa Claire Bauder, and Aiden Dean Bauder; seven great grandchildren Bentley James Hawk, Mila Renae Hawk, Olivia Joanne Big Eagle, Kambryne Grace, Kaizley Genevieve, Danny Ray Jr., and Antoine Eagle Sazue; his siblings Carla Spears of Pierre, SD, Debbie Shields of Fort Thompson, SD; uncles Delbert Shields of Pukwana, SD and Donnie Eagle of Mission, SD; auntie Alsephine Joseph of Fort Thompson, SD; and many other relatives and friends too numerous to mention.
Preceding him in death were his parents Eddie and Alice Shields, son CJ Shields, granddaughter Maliyah Shields, paternal grandparents Mark and Doris Shields, Maternal grandparents Herman and Mabel Eagle, uncles Sherman Eagle, Wayne Shields, and Mark Shields Sr., and auntie Jeanie Eagle.
